What is a full smile makeover?

A complete smile makeover can be referred to as a personalised cosmetic dental treatment that aims to improve your smile. It is typically visible when you grin or talk. For most people, it involves restoring upper front teeth, as these are the most visually impactful and prominent.

Based on your facial structure and smile dynamics, a full smile makeover might include 6 to 10 veneers on the upper teeth and occasionally 4 to 6 veneers on the lower front teeth.

However, you must bear in mind that the number of veneers is not fixed. Many patients only need to balance their smile, while others require up to 20 treatments to achieve a uniform and seamless smile.

How to determine the number of veneers I would require?

Your smile width –

Smile width generally refers to the number of teeth visible when you naturally smile. Some people have just the 4 central teeth visible, while others display 8 to 10 or even more. If you have a broad smile, placing only on the front teeth might make the untreated one more noticeable to the people.

A consistent look, a dentist in Joondalup might recommend 8 to 10 veneers for the upper part, based on how many teeth are visible.

Your aesthetic goals –

Ask yourself whether you need a dramatic transformation or a subtle enhancement. If you want to correct one or two teeth, minimal veneers would be sufficient, but for a striking and uniform appearance, a complete set might be recommended.

Patients who choose dental veneers in Joondalup for a smile makeover generally opt for 6 veneers for visible teeth, 8 veneers for lateral premolars, and 10 veneers for a complete smile line.

Tooth colour and uniformity

If there are uneven colouring, inconsistent shape, and staining, veneers can establish harmony. However, it can be a serious mismatch when you treat only a few teeth. Your dentist in Joondalup will properly assess whether they can blend veneers by whitening your teeth to achieve consistency.

Can I get veneers only on my upper teeth?

Yes, in several cases, upper veneers are just sufficient. Since the upper arch is visible mainly during smiling and speech, patients mostly begin with these. Lower veneers are usually considered when lower teeth are visible during laughing or smiling, you won’t have complete symmetry, or you have crowding, enamel wear, and gaps on your lower teeth.

Remember that the treatment can always be fixed. Patients might start with upper veneers and return later for lower ones based on their budget and satisfaction.

Is it necessary to choose veneers for every two?

No, every tooth does not require veneers. Veneers are generally recommended only for the teeth visible in your natural smile zone. Back teeth and molars are not prominently visible and often do not require going through the procedure unless there is specific damage.

Does orthodontic treatment reduce the number of veneers I require?

Absolutely yes. Orthodontic treatments, such as braces or Invisalign, are designed to align crowded or crooked teeth. Therefore, it reduces the need for extensive cosmetic coverage. If misalignment is your primary concern, orthodontics might be the very first step.

How long do veneers last?

With proper care, porcelain veneers can last 10 to 15 years or longer. Composite veneers may have a slightly shorter lifespan of 5 to 7 years. The number of veneers you get won’t necessarily affect longevity, but following care instructions will.

  • Brush and floss regularly
  • Avoid chewing hard objects
  • Keep up with routine dental visits.
